首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用angular,我想通过只输入一个文件来输入两个同名但文件扩展名不同的文件

使用Angular,您可以通过只输入一个文件来输入两个同名但文件扩展名不同的文件。这可以通过使用Angular的文件输入指令和文件选择器来实现。

首先,在您的Angular组件模板中,您可以使用文件输入指令来创建一个文件选择器。例如:

代码语言:txt
复制
<input type="file" (change)="onFileSelected($event)">

然后,在您的组件类中,您可以实现onFileSelected方法来处理文件选择事件。在该方法中,您可以获取选择的文件并进行处理。例如:

代码语言:txt
复制
onFileSelected(event: any) {
  const file1 = event.target.files[0];
  const file2 = new File([file1], 'newFileName.ext2', { type: 'newFileMimeType' });
  
  // 进行文件处理操作,例如上传到服务器或进行其他操作
}

在上述代码中,我们首先获取用户选择的文件file1。然后,我们使用File构造函数创建一个新的文件file2,将其命名为newFileName.ext2,并指定新的文件类型newFileMimeType。您可以根据您的需求自定义新文件的名称和类型。

最后,您可以在onFileSelected方法中执行您希望进行的文件处理操作,例如将文件上传到服务器或进行其他操作。

需要注意的是,上述代码只是一个示例,您可以根据您的具体需求进行修改和扩展。

关于Angular的文件输入指令和文件处理,您可以参考以下腾讯云相关产品和文档:

  1. 腾讯云对象存储(COS):腾讯云提供的对象存储服务,可用于存储和管理文件。您可以将文件上传到COS并进行进一步处理。了解更多信息,请访问:腾讯云对象存储(COS)

请注意,以上提供的是腾讯云相关产品和文档作为示例,您可以根据您的实际需求选择适合您的云计算服务提供商。

相关搜索:获取一个输入文件名并复制它,但使用不同的文件扩展名在python中使用两个不同的文本作为输入来编写文件Pandas -尝试通过使用Pandas读取一组文件来保存它,但只保存最新的文件Snakemake -我如何输入一系列不同的文件,这些文件是用数字来描述的?我想上传两个文件,使用两个文件输入在laravel相同的形式如何使用angular禁用输入框中文件名的扩展名部分?我试图通过发送reader.readAsDataURL(blob)输入来裁剪php文件中的图像AWK:我有两个输入文件。我可以制作一个通用的脚本(AWK)来获得CSV格式的输出吗?如果我要求用户输入一个文件,但该文件不存在,我如何在不停止程序的情况下继续询问文件名?只有在使用阴影DOM时,才能通过将文件放在按钮外的区域而不是内部输入来选择文件使用用户输入调用与另一个.py文件不同的.py文件中定义的特定函数我写了一个程序来获取用户输入,并将其写入文本文件中,但在获得两个输入后,它就卡住了我想使用IDictionary打印.txt文件中的所有项,但程序只打印从1到24的每个id的最后一个值我正在尝试使用正则表达式来模式匹配输入文件中的一行我可以使用相同的密钥库文件来签署两个不同的应用程序吗?有没有一种方法可以只使用Angular根据表单输入生成用于下载的文本文件?我有一个输入类型文件的列表,它只接受图像..如何在添加图像时查看图像?我在一个页面上有3个文件上传输入,但它们保存的是相同的图像扩展名I/O问题,三个输入文件使用此代码,但第一个输出文件当前已完成,另外两个文件在c++中显示为垃圾我想在闪亮的应用程序中绘制timevis,因为可以通过输入一个文件,然后绘制timevis
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券